A record-breaking exhibition was the 2013 Dali exhibition that attracted more than 790,000 visitors. The permanent collection is on the 4th floor (contemporary art) and 5th floor (modern art from 1905-1965) and is known as the Musée national d’art moderne. The 5th floor is the highlight, second in quality and scope to only the the Museum of Modern Art in New York City. Georges Pompidou, French President from 1969 until he died in 1974, was the force behind the Pompidou Centre. The centre is named after him because he was the one who commissioned the building and got the ball rolling. The purpose of the cultural centre was to create a “gateway to knowledge” for the French people and anyone else who visited. The Centre Pompidou Who are we? Find out the next day's progamme!The Center Pompidou is an eye-catching complex in the Beaubourg area of Paris’ 4th arrondissement. It's home to the National Museum of Modern Art (Musée National d'Art Moderne). The building most notably stands out among its surroundings with its overpowering industrial look.
